About Claudia Cambero

Claudia Cambero is a scholar working on Environmental Engineering, Mechanics of Materials and Management of Technology and Innovation, having authored 7 papers that have together received 713 indexed citations. Recurring topics across this work include Biofuel production and bioconversion (6 papers), Forest Biomass Utilization and Management (6 papers) and Environmental Impact and Sustainability (4 papers). The work is most often cited by research in Environmental Engineering (247 citations), Mechanics of Materials (415 citations) and Strategy and Management (196 citations). Claudia Cambero has collaborated with scholars based in Canada, Mexico and Germany. Frequent co-authors include Taraneh Sowlati, Dominik Röser, Grit Walther and Arturo Molina. Their work appears in journals such as Renewable and Sustainable Energy Reviews, Journal of Cleaner Production and Applied Energy.
